I have to throw in the Sennheiser PX200s here. I regret ever buying them - awful and tinny sounding. When I pulled them out of their case after a few months the ultra-thin vinyl on the pads tore from having started to deteriorate and stick to the case. What to me is funny is that there are "cheap" rip offs of them made in China and sold on eBay - cheap copies of a **** headphone, oh the irony.

How much would I pay for them? I want Sennheiser to pay me for the gross dissatisfaction they gave me.
